Naroparcil, an orally available thioglycoside analog of 4-methylumbelliferyl β-D-xyloside, showed antithrombotic effects in the Wessler sludge model of venous thrombosis (jugular vein).Naroparcil enhanced the formation of the thrombin/heparin cofactor II complex, induced dermatophyte sulfate-like substances in plasma from treated rabbits appearance, but reduced the formation of thrombin/antithrombin III complexes in plasma incubated with (125I)-human alpha-thrombin.
